That model was replaced with the RX-V579. Basically 99% the same so I was happy to get the older model. Was marked down by about R4,000 to clear stock. Got it from Remedytec In Alberton (they couriered it to me).

Price was R7,240 incl shipping. But obviously I can't buy 40% off Checkers vouchers to pay them. So I bought R7,000 worth of Checkers gift cards for R4200 that I used over two months at Checkers. I bought the AVR cash. By saving at Checkers I offset the cost of the AVR. But to keep earning eBucks I didn't use the vouchers in one month but rather over two. I monitored my Checkers earning cap to determine when to switch between cash and cards.

Confusing, I know. But the maths works out.
